Metabolic boost supplements are dietary products marketed to support the body’s metabolic processes and increase calorie burning. These supplements typically contain ingredients such as caffeine, green tea extract, vitamins, and minerals that manufacturers claim can enhance metabolic rate and energy levels. The primary mechanism these supplements target is thermogenesis, which is the body’s process of producing heat and energy from food digestion.
Common ingredients found in metabolic supplements include caffeine (which can temporarily increase metabolic rate), green tea extract (containing catechins and caffeine), B-vitamins (involved in energy metabolism), and various herbal extracts. Research on metabolic supplements shows mixed results. While some ingredients like caffeine have demonstrated modest, temporary increases in metabolic rate, the overall impact on long-term weight management remains limited.
The effectiveness of these supplements varies significantly among individuals and depends on factors such as dosage, timing, individual metabolism, and lifestyle factors including diet and exercise. It is important to note that metabolic supplements are not regulated by the FDA in the same manner as prescription medications. Consumers should consult healthcare providers before beginning any supplement regimen, particularly those with underlying health conditions or those taking medications.
The most effective approach to metabolic health remains a combination of balanced nutrition, regular physical activity, adequate sleep, and stress management.

Post-Workout: Replenishing Nutrients for Metabolic Recovery
| Supplement | Best Time to Take | Reason | Recommended Dosage | Additional Notes |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Caffeine | 30-60 minutes before exercise | Enhances energy and metabolic rate during workouts | 100-200 mg | Avoid late afternoon to prevent sleep disruption |
| Green Tea Extract | Morning or before meals | Boosts metabolism and fat oxidation | 250-500 mg | Take with water to improve absorption |
| Protein Powder | Post-workout or between meals | Supports muscle repair and increases metabolic rate | 20-30 grams per serving | Choose whey or plant-based depending on preference |
| Fish Oil (Omega-3) | With meals | Improves insulin sensitivity and metabolic health | 1000-2000 mg EPA/DHA | Take with food to reduce fishy aftertaste |
| Vitamin D | Morning with breakfast | Supports metabolic function and hormone regulation | 1000-2000 IU | Fat-soluble, best absorbed with dietary fat |
| Chromium Picolinate | With meals | Helps regulate blood sugar and metabolism | 200-400 mcg | Consult healthcare provider before use |
| Probiotics | On an empty stomach, morning or before bed | Supports gut health which influences metabolism | 1-10 billion CFUs | Choose strains with proven metabolic benefits |
After an intense workout, your body requires proper nutrition to recover effectively. This is where post-workout metabolic boost supplements come into play. These supplements are formulated to replenish lost nutrients and support muscle recovery while also promoting an efficient metabolic response.
By taking them after exercise, you can help your body transition from a catabolic state—where it breaks down muscle tissue—to an anabolic state that encourages muscle repair and growth. Post-workout supplements often contain a blend of protein, carbohydrates, and essential vitamins and minerals that work together to support recovery. For example, branched-chain amino acids (BCAAs) can help reduce muscle soreness and promote protein synthesis, while carbohydrates replenish glycogen stores depleted during exercise.
By prioritizing post-workout nutrition with the right supplements, you can enhance your metabolic recovery and set yourself up for success in future workouts.

FAQs
What is the best time of day to take metabolic supplements?
The best time to take metabolic supplements often depends on the type of supplement. For example, caffeine-based supplements are usually taken in the morning or early afternoon to avoid sleep disturbances, while others like green tea extract can be taken with meals to enhance absorption.
Should metabolic supplements be taken with food or on an empty stomach?
Some metabolic supplements are better absorbed with food, especially those that are fat-soluble, such as certain vitamins and omega-3 fatty acids. Others, like caffeine or certain amino acids, may be more effective on an empty stomach. Always check the supplement label or consult a healthcare provider.
Can taking supplements at the wrong time affect their effectiveness?
Yes, timing can impact the effectiveness of supplements. Taking them too late in the day may interfere with sleep, while taking them without food when food is recommended can reduce absorption and benefits.
How often should metabolic supplements be taken for best results?
Frequency depends on the supplement and individual needs. Some are taken once daily, while others may require multiple doses throughout the day. Following the manufacturer’s instructions or a healthcare professional’s advice is important.
Are there any risks associated with taking metabolic supplements at certain times?
Taking supplements late in the day, especially stimulants like caffeine, can cause insomnia or jitteriness. Additionally, some supplements may interact with medications or cause digestive upset if taken incorrectly.
Is it necessary to cycle metabolic supplements or take breaks?
Some metabolic supplements may require cycling or periodic breaks to prevent tolerance or side effects. It’s best to follow product guidelines or consult a healthcare provider for personalized advice.
